About Lost Girls

We are Multi Faceted Designers curating Flower and Event production which conveys innate, symbiotic beauty.

Along with our full service floral design, we provide custom event styling, ceremony backdrops, suspended installations, table decor, luxury linen rentals, bespoke signage, stage displays, and personalized elements.

We love collaborating with our clients to dream up out-of-the box conceptual designs, creating a show stopping event.
